The Connection Between Meal Timing and Neurotransmitters

Neurotransmitters such as serotonin, dopamine, and gamma-aminobutyric acid (GABA) are essential for maintaining a stable mood. Their production depends significantly on nutrient availability and timing of food intake. For example, serotonin synthesis requires the amino acid tryptophan, which is abundant in foods like turkey, nuts, and seeds. When meals are spaced appropriately, the body can efficiently produce these mood-regulating chemicals.

Impact of Meal Timing on Neurotransmitter Production

Irregular eating patterns or prolonged fasting can disrupt neurotransmitter balance. Conversely, regular, well-timed meals help maintain stable blood sugar levels, preventing mood swings and promoting emotional stability. Consuming balanced meals at consistent times ensures a steady supply of amino acids and nutrients necessary for neurotransmitter synthesis.

Benefits of Home Cooking for Mood Regulation

Home cooking allows individuals to control ingredients and meal timing, making it easier to implement dietary strategies that support neurotransmitter production. Preparing meals with nutrient-rich foods like leafy greens, lean proteins, and healthy fats can enhance mood. Additionally, establishing regular meal times supports circadian rhythms, further aiding in mental health.

Tips for Optimizing Meal Timing at Home

  • Eat meals at consistent times each day to support circadian rhythms.
  • Include foods rich in tryptophan, tyrosine, and magnesium to boost neurotransmitter synthesis.
  • Avoid skipping meals or prolonged fasting periods.
  • Incorporate balanced snacks between main meals to maintain stable blood sugar levels.
